As promised we FINALLY made it for the full dine in experience at Red Plum. Sundays they offer their full weeks specials as the daily special so that meant 1/2 of NY thin and 1/2 Detroit style. I highly recommend calling ahead as they sell out of Detroit style crust by 5pm (more on this at the end of post). Nice little shop I actually expected a bigger dinning area from past posts I've seen but it was plenty spacious at our table. We were notified by our waiter that the Detroit was sold out for the day (it was 5:30pm and they do 100 Detroits roughly a day) so that was a bummer for me however the family ordered a traditional cheese NY Thin and a Greek NY thin the Italian peppers and oil with cheesy garlic bread and 20 wings In Garlic Parmigiano and Louisiana Ranch (which were also on special). The pizza crust is light and crispy foldable with zero flop, the red sauce is mild but still sweet enough to cut through the bite of the cheese. The Greek with its feta cheese and kalamata olives was a wonderful Mediterranean-Italian fusion. The peppers and oil with garlic cheesy bread was fluffy delicious and the peppers were mild and enjoyable. Definitely will be going back to endulge again! Read moreThis was our second visit to Red Plum, the first time we only ordered pizza. This visit we sat outside, our server Ron was super friendly, and attentive. We ordered hot peppers with cheesy bread as an appetizer, very good with nice chunks of garlic, we prefer our peppers hotter but great flavor. We ordered the fettuccine carbonara, wow it was tasty, the sauce was perfect. The Detroit motorcity pizza was delicious, sauce was yummy and the toppings were sooooo good. Also ordered the New York bbq chicken pizza, nice amount of toppings and the bbq went perfect with the crust. The thin crust veggie pizza was ok, crust was great but the toppings were a little bland.
